AngularJs元素没有出现在打印对话中?

时间:2013-07-30 17:08:55

标签: javascript html css angularjs printing

打开对话框时,我的页面显示为空白。该页面主要由AngularJS元素组成。我正在调用打印对话:

<a href=""onclick="window.print(); return false;"> Print </a>

我在这个页面上唯一看到的是这个打印按钮。我没有看到使用ng-repeat生成的任何表格。这是AngularJS的问题吗?如果是这样,我该如何解决这个问题?

1 个答案:

答案 0 :(得分:-2)

如果你使用AngularJS:

<a href="" ng-click="window.print(); return false;"> Print </a>

其次,因为它不是一个链接,你应该把它包在一个按钮中,而不是像:

<button ng-click="window.print(); return false;"> Print </button>